PPP (countable and uncountable, plural PPPs)
- Initialism of purchasing power parity.
- Initialism of pearly penile papules.
- Initialism of public-private partnership.
- 2018, Thomas S. Konrad, Management Control in Public-Private Partnerships, page 305:
- The necessity of contractual safeguardings in PPPs was emphasized by most interview partners.
- Initialism of perfect passive participle.
- (UK, pensions) Initialism of personal pension scheme.

Proper noun edit
PPP
- (computing) Initialism of Point-to-Point Protocol.
- (US, politics, employment, COVID-19) Initialism of paycheck protection program. A U.S. federal government business loan program to allow businesses to continue to pay fixed costs and employees, for those business adversely impacted by COVID-19.
